An experimental investigation of the flow over trapezoidal broad-crested side weir in rectangular channels under subcritical flow conditions is reported. It was found that the discharge coefficient of a trapezoidal broad-crested side weir is related to the Froude number at the upstream of the weir, ratios of weir height to depth of flow, weir length to width of main channel and length of broad-crested weir to width of main channel for different side slopes. Additionally, a reliable equation for calculating the discharge coefficient of trapezoidal broad-crested side weirs is presented.
► The discharge over the trapezoidal broad-crested side weir is measured.
► We proposed new equation for the discharge coefficient in the trapezoidal broad-crested side weir.
► Four dimensionless parameters are obtained using dimensional analysis for the discharge coefficient.
